Pan-Toasted Lemon Gnocchi With Arugula Salad
Report
Pan-toasted lemon gnocchi paired with the easiest creamy garlicky arugula salad is a 15 minute dinner recipe that requires only a few simple ingredients and minimal prep time. This gnocchi and arugula salad recipe is fresh and delicious!

Ingredients
for the pan toasted gnocchi
- 1 package gnocchi boiled for 1-2 minutes, stuffed
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- lemon juice from ½ lemon plus wedges for serving, fresh
- salt to taste
- black pepper to taste
- Parmesan Cheese optional for serving, grated
for the arugula salad
- 2 cups arugula
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 3 garlic minced, cloves
- 1 tsp Dijon mustard
- 2 tbsp sour cream
- lemon from ½ lemon, fresh juice and zest
- ½ cup cherry tomato halved
Instructions
- Boil gnocchi for 1-2 minutes.
- Heat olive oil in a large skillet, add gnocchi and toast 1-2 minutes per side, or until slightly brown and crispy.
- Squeeze lemon juice over before removing the gnocchi from the pan and season with salt and pepper to taste. Set aside.
- Into a medium sized bowl, whisk together olive oil, minced garlic, Dijon mustard, sour cream, lemon zest, salt and pepper to taste. Mix in and coat the arugula and cherry tomatoes. Sprinkle over the lemon juice.
- Serve arugula salad alongside the toasted gnocchi with lemon wedges and parmesan cheese, if desired.
